**Checklist: PDF invoice renderer (Quillbox v4)**

Confirm the renderer embeds fonts rather than referencing system fonts — last cycle, invoices rendered blank on the Harrowfield print farm. Verify totals match the ledger snapshot for the ten golden invoices. Check page-two overflow handling with the long-line-items fixture. Run the accessibility tagging pass and confirm no warnings. Sign-off from billing ops required before the artifact is promoted. Once all boxes are ticked, paste the promoted build token directly beneath this item.

session token of kahag-bawip = htk6_729d08

# Build Provenance: Incremental Rebuilds on Mosswire

Quick primer: Mosswire only rebuilds pages whose content hash changed, so "why didn't my page update?" usually means the source hash matched. Every incremental run writes a provenance record — which inputs, which template version, which cache entries it reused. If output looks stale, don't nuke the cache first; check the provenance log. Each record is keyed by the token that appears below.

build token for fafof-tageg: htk21_f30a3062ec5a0972b3bbf

14:22 — Priya noticed the Quillstone baseline file for the static-analysis job had been regenerated wholesale in the merge, silently suppressing ~300 new findings. We reverted the baseline and re-ran the scan against the suspect branch. Reviewers: don't approve baseline diffs over 20 lines without a second look. The offending build is referenced below.

session token of bagaf-tawif = htk6_eebfeb